TerraCount's offline mode caches survey responses locally on field devices and syncs when connectivity returns. The local store is encrypted at rest; sync batches are signed before upload. Review scope: key handling only. Keys are never logged. The sync daemon reads its credentials from the environment at startup. Add the signing secret to .env on the line below.

sealed setting: LEDGER_TOKEN20=6148d35bbb480b0ab79e

## Releases — ScanBridge Integration

Support team notes. Releases ship monthly from the Ferndale build server. Each build bundles the scanner firmware shim and the POS adapter for Tillstone terminals. Verify the release by checking the printed checksum against the manifest in the release notes; mismatches mean a corrupted download, not a compatibility issue. Do not hand customers unsigned builds under any circumstances. Every distributable archive must be verified against the current release key, which is shown below.

release key, bajof-tadug: bky4_GCYF

Runbook fragment: Quillbus broker upgrade (Tarnow cluster). The upgrade replaces broker nodes one at a time; producers fail over automatically, so no maintenance window is required. From a security standpoint, note that TLS certificates are rotated during the node swap and the old keypair is revoked within one hour. Inter-node authentication uses short-lived tokens minted by the Corvel identity service. Audit logs for every swap are retained for ninety days. The complete key-handling procedure for reviewers is documented on the page below.

dashboard of tajef-bagaf = https://jira.lumicsys.test/pipeline/pages/ticket/board/38c7a6816de95075